Magnesium Fluoride Crystal (MgF2)
Magnesium fluoride crystal (MgF2) belongs to the tetragonal crystal system, with a melting point of 1255 ℃, high hardness, good mechanical properties, stable chemical properties, and less prone to deliquescence and corrosion. The main characteristic of its optical performance is its high transmittance in the vacuum ultraviolet band. It is widely used in fiber optic communication, military industry, and various optical components.

Parameters:
Crystal structure | Tetragonal |
Lattice constant | a=4.62 Å,c=3.06 Å, |
Melting point(℃) | 1255 |
Crystal growth method | Bridgeman, Crucible descent method |
Density(g/cm3) | 3.18 |
Hardness | 4(mohs) |
Thermal expansion coefficient(/℃) | 13.7×10-6 (∥c),8.9×10-6 (⊥c) |
Thermal conductivity /Wm-1K-1 | 0.3@300K |
Refractivity | no=1.37608 ne=1.38771(0.7μm) |
Transmission wavelength | 0.2-6.00μm |
Transmittance | > 90% @ 0.2-6.00μm |
